OT Students also have two scholarship opportunities:

The Yves Roseus Citizen's Award for Outstanding Service and Advocacy in Occupational Therapy.

Dr. Yves Roseus, an esteemed York College Alumnus and Adjunct Assistant Professor with the Department of Occupational Therapy, led a life dedicated to service and advocacy. In addition to his dedication to the York College community, he was a Senior Occupational Therapist at Brookdale Hospital. He also served on the Roster of Accreditors for ACOTE, and was a Board Member of NYSOTA and NYSBOTC. His commitment to service and advocacy also helped to establish an occupational therapy program in Haiti. The Dr. Yves Roseus Citizen's Award at York College has been established in loving memory of Dr. Roseus's dedication and commitment to service and advocacy.

The award will provide financial support to a York College Occupational Therapy student who demonstrates outstanding commitment to service and advocacy in the community and occupational therapy.

The Wimberly Edwards Scholarship. Professor Edwards was the Founding Director of the York OT Program. She continues to remain engaged with the program by attending the annual pinning ceremony for the York Occupational Therapy graduating students. The purpose of this scholarship is intended to support students in the Occupational Therapy Program who demonstrate academic excellence or have severe financial need

York Student Occupational Therapy Association (YSOTA)

is the program's student-led program club where OT students socialize, plan for community service activities, invite occupational therapists to present on topics, and interact with faculty outside of the classroom.
